‎Dangote Drags former NMDPRA Boss to  EFCC, Calls for Thorough Investigation‎

Aliko Dangote, the chairman of Dangote Industries through his legal team, has filed a fresh petition against the immediate-past Authority Chief Executive of the Nigerian Midstream and Downstream Petroleum Regulatory Authority (NMDPRA), Farouk Ahmed, at the the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C).

‎This was contained in a statement issued by the Dangote Group’s media team on Friday.

‎Recall that Dangote had earlier petitioned the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C), alleging that Ahmed spent about $5 million on his children’s secondary education in Switzerland.

‎Despite that the petition was withdrawn a few days ago, the ICPC had said that it would proceed with its investigation on the matter.

‎According to a statement, the decision to approach the EFCC followed the withdrawal of the same petition from the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ission, a strategic decision aimed at accelerating the prosecution process.

‎In the petition, signed by Dangote’s lead counsel, Dr O.J. Onoja, Aliko Dangote called on the EFCC to investigate allegations of abuse of office and corrupt enrichment levelled against Ahmed and to prosecute him if found culpable.

‎The petition also stated that Dangote was ready to present evidence to substantiate the claims of financial misconduct and alleged impunity.

‎Onoja also called on the EFCC, under the leadership of its chairman, Mr Olanipekun Olukoyede, to investigate the allegations against Ahmed and ensure his prosecution if found wanting.
